Can you tell what is the difference between incentive and non incentive traffic? Thanks just learning some basics. Thanks
 
Can you tell what is the difference between incentive and non incentive traffic? Thanks just learning some basics. Thanks

Incentive: you can reward your traffic for filling out the the CPA offer for an advertiser. Reward can be for Ex: download, gift card etc .


Non-incentive: You cannot reward your traffic for filling out an offer for an advertiser.

And make sure that when you decide to use incentives (if ever), always ask your account manager! It's one of those things that they will ban you for without warning if they don't allow it.
